3. Consideration of Final Designs for Signal Boxes at Various Locations by
Artist Maria Hunt
Director Hylton presented the staff report.
Maria Hunt presented her proposals to the Commission.
Commissioner Blakeley asked if different ethnicities could be shown with the
children painted on the boxes. Ms. Hunt said that any changes can be made.
Commissioner Leidner stated a concern with the shadowing of the children.
Motion - It was moved by Commissioners Blakeley/Leidner to recommend Maria
Hunt to design and paint the signal and electrical boxes for City Council
consideration after adding a leash to the dog at the dog park, changing the
shadowing on the children, and put shorts on the golfer. Motion carried
unanimously.
